Responsibility in autonomy


PETALING JAYA: The proposed new law to govern tertiary education institutes must clearly define autonomy, academic freedom, student rights, governance and accountability, say academics.

Students should also be given greater space to express their views, offer fact-based criticism and take part in social activities and national development, they said.
